获取CDMA BlackBerry设备(OS5及更高版本)中的Cell ID和LAC

Ali*_*ran 26 java blackberry cdma

我被困在如何获得CellIDLACCDMA支持OS 5和更大的BlackBerry设备.我必须在不使用GPS的情况下获得纬度和经度.所以,我已经实现了GPRS设备的解决方案,但对于CDMA设备,我无法映射CellID和LAC.

我看过这个论坛上很多职位和其他人说,CDMA的信息提供BID = CellIDNID = LAC,但它从来没有工作过的一切,我也尝试了LAC不同的组合,如使用SID作为LAC,但它也没有工作.

如何在OS 5.0+ BlackBerry设备上获取Cell ID?

Vic*_*kor 1

你试过这个吗?

int MCC = RadioInfo.getMCC(RadioInfo.getCurrentNetworkIndex());
int MNC = RadioInfo.getMNC(RadioInfo.getCurrentNetworkIndex());
int LAC = GPRSInfo.getCellInfo().getLAC();
int CELLID = GPRSInfo.getCellInfo().getCellId();
Run Code Online (Sandbox Code Playgroud)